The Concourse
A vibrant hub in the heart of North Willoughby, this venue offers a variety of cultural and artistic experiences. It features a modern performance space, a multi-purpose theatre, and a community centre, all designed to host events ranging from music performances to art exhibitions. Visitors can enjoy a casual stroll around the landscaped area, which often hosts markets and community gatherings, providing a lively atmosphere to relax and unwind.
Dining options surrounding the space add to the appeal, with cafes and restaurants offering diverse cuisines. Whether it's a quick coffee break or a leisurely lunch, there are plenty of choices to suit every taste. Additionally, the Concourse is home to the Willoughby Symphony Orchestra, known for its engaging performances, which draws both locals and visitors to the area. This blend of cultural offerings and community spirit makes it a key point of interest in North Willoughby.

Willoughby Leisure Centre
The heart of recreational activities in North Willoughby can be found at the local leisure complex, a hub for fitness and community engagement. With its state-of-the-art facilities, this centre caters to a variety of fitness levels and interests. Residents and visitors can enjoy an array of activities ranging from swimming to group fitness classes. The centre features indoor and outdoor pools, a well-equipped gym, and spaces for yoga and pilates, making it easy for people of all ages to stay active.
Families will appreciate the designated play areas for children, providing a safe environment for them to explore and have fun. Regular community events and health programs further enhance its appeal, encouraging social interaction and promoting a healthy lifestyle among residents. The leisure centre not only serves as a fitness venue but also fosters a sense of community through its various offerings and activities.

Bicentennial Reserve
Located in the heart of North Willoughby, this expansive green space offers a perfect escape from urban life. Visitors can enjoy a leisurely stroll along the walking tracks, which are lined with lush trees and colourful flowering shrubs. Families often gather here for picnics, taking advantage of the ample shaded areas and playground facilities for children.
The reserve also features a variety of recreational amenities, including sports fields that host local games and events. It serves as a community hub for outdoor activities, ranging from casual jogs to organised sports. Throughout the year, the park showcases different wildlife, making it a popular spot for birdwatching enthusiasts.

St. Thomas' Anglican Church
Nestled in the heart of North Willoughby, St. Thomas' Anglican Church is a serene spot that beautifully combines historic charm with tranquil surroundings. The church, built in the 1890s, features stunning Victorian architecture, complete with intricate stained glass windows and a welcoming atmosphere, offering a perfect respite for visitors and locals alike seeking peace and reflection.
The church community is active and engages in various events throughout the year, including services, special ceremonies, and social gatherings. With its beautifully landscaped gardens and quiet locations for personal meditation, St. Thomas' serves as both a spiritual haven and a popular venue for those looking to appreciate the rich heritage of the area. Visitors are often struck by its picturesque setting, making it a worthwhile stop for anyone exploring North Willoughby.
